The Historical Evolution of Education and Its Transformative Effect on Civilizations
From ancient civilizations to modern societies, education has played a transformative role in shaping human history. Early forms of education were largely informal, passed down orally through generations, focusing on survival skills, moral values, and cultural traditions. As societies evolved, formal educational structures emerged, emphasizing literacy, numeracy, and scientific inquiry. The Renaissance marked a significant turning point, expanding access to knowledge and encouraging intellectual exploration. Industrialization further accelerated the need for structured education, as societies required skilled labor and technical expertise to thrive. Today, education continues to evolve in response to technological advancements, social changes, and global interconnectedness, demonstrating its enduring capacity to drive progress and innovation.
The Interconnection Between Education and Cognitive Development
Education is intrinsically linked to cognitive development, influencing the way individuals process information, solve problems, and engage with the world. Early childhood education lays the foundation for cognitive growth, enhancing memory, attention, and language skills. As learners advance, education promotes abstract thinking, analytical reasoning, and creative problem-solving abilities. Exposure to diverse subjects encourages intellectual flexibility, enabling individuals to approach challenges from multiple perspectives. Moreover, education fosters metacognition, the ability to reflect on one’s thinking processes, which enhances self-awareness and the capacity for strategic decision-making. These cognitive benefits underscore education's role as a powerful tool for personal empowerment and lifelong growth.
